NDSU Extension field days: A Day in the field with the experts

Get ready to experience a paradigm shift in farming practices as North Dakota State University Extension Centers gear up to host the highly anticipated NDSU Field Days. Designed to bring together farmers, ranchers, and enthusiasts from diverse backgrounds, these field days offer a unique platform to explore the latest research breakthroughs and cutting-edge practices in animal science, agronomy, and horticulture. Prepare to be amazed! 

The 2023 field days have been scheduled as follows: 

  • Central Grasslands Research Extension Center (July 10): From 10 a.m. to 3 p.m. Central Daylight Time, Streeter will be the hub of groundbreaking insights. 

  • Hettinger Research Extension Center (July 11): Join us in Hettinger from 5-7 p.m. Mountain Daylight Time for an illuminating session, followed by a delectable supper. 

  • Dickinson Research Extension Center (Livestock Tour - July 12): Delve into the world of livestock at Manning Ranch from 9 a.m. to noon Mountain Daylight Time, followed by a delightful lunch. 

  • Dickinson Research Extension Center (Horticulture Tour - July 13): Immerse yourself in the wonders of horticulture from 9 a.m. to noon Mountain Daylight Time, followed by a satisfying lunch. Then, explore the realm of agronomy from 1:30 to 5 p.m.
